Methylphenidate

Methylphenidate is a prescription medication used to treat att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D). It is a part of a comprehensive treatment program that includes social, educational and psychological treatments. Methylphenidate belongs to a group of medicines known as central nervous system stimulants. It increases activity in brain areas that control attention and behaviour. It also reduces impulsivity and restlessness. Methylphenidate is available in capsules, tablets and liquids for oral administration. It is also available as patches that deliver the medicine directly onto the skin.

Methylphenidate comes in standard (immediate release) and slow (extended extended, modified, or prolonged) release forms. It is taken once or twice a day. It is prescribed for adults, teenagers and children aged 6 years and over. You may be required to show your ID card when purchasing the medication, since it is a controlled substance.

It is suggested that you inform your doctor if you suffer from any heart, blood pressure or liver problems before taking this medication. It could cause adverse effects such as irritation, swelling, or itchy eyes or changes in your vision. It can also cause an uncommon side effect, known as priapism. This occurs in males, and may lead impotence. It is recommended to use a lower dose of this medication when first beginning it.

Inform your doctor if you suffer from bipolar disorder or Tourette syndrome prior to taking methylphenidate. Methylphenidate may worsen these conditions and cause psychotic symptoms for people with a psychiatric disorder.

Methylphenidate can increase your blood pressure and heart rate. It may also affect the blood flow to your toes and fingers, causing the sensation of numbness, pain or coolness in these areas, a condition known as Raynaud's phenomena. This is a very serious side effect that could be life-threatening. It is important to talk to your doctor in case you suffer from circulation issues prior to taking this medication.

Methylphenidate should not be used by people with a history or seizures or glaucoma as it increases the risk of these diseases. It is also not recommended during pregnancy and should only be used if the benefits outweigh the risk.

Atomoxetine

Atomoxetine is a nonstimulant medication that is used to treat att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(adhd medication uk elvanse). It is a noradrenergic reuptake inhibitor, which raises the levels of noradrenaline within the brain. This decreases symptoms of ADHD like inattention, impulsivity and hyperactivity. Atomoxetine can also enhance memory in adhd and anxiety medication adults and reduce depression. The medication is typically prescribed in combination with other treatment strategies, such as dietary changes and counseling.

It is the newest nonstimulant medication to be approved for ADHD. In addition to its effectiveness, it is less likely to cause side effects and has a lower chance of abuse than stimulant medications. Atomoxetine is often prescribed to patients who are sensitive to the negative effects of stimulant drugs or suffer from tics or other ailments that make them unsuitable for traditional stimulants.

Atomoxetine can increase blood pressure and therefore your doctor will watch your blood pressure carefully. It may also cause an irregular heartbeat or dizziness. If you notice any of these side effects, you should contact your doctor right away.

You should also be aware that atomoxetine could affect your blood vessel and heart function. Therefore, it is recommended to be careful not to drink alcohol or other medicines that interfere with it. Be cautious when driving or operating machinery. The medication can cause dizziness and fainting particularly when you get up from lying down. To avoid this, get up slowly and put your feet on the ground for a short time before standing up.

The use of atomoxetine to treat ADHD is controversial, however the drug has been shown to be safe and effective in clinical trials. It is not a treatment for ADHD and should be utilized in conjunction with other treatments like counseling, special education, and support for families. It is not recommended to stop or changed without a doctor's approval.

This drug belongs to the class of drugs known as selective noradrenaline-reuptake inhibitors. It works by preventing the reuptake process of noradrenaline, a chemical messenger in your brain that transmits signals between nerve cells. This boosts the levels of noradrenaline in your brain, which can help you control your behavior and improves the ability to pay attention.

Adderall

Adderall is a mix of dextroamphetamine as well as amphetamine. two central nervous system stimulants which alter chemicals in the brain. It is used to treat attention deficit hyperactivity disorders (ADHD or ADD) as well as narcolepsy and impulsivity by enhancing concentration. It also improves cognitive function. The drug enhances the activity of neurotransmitters like norepinephrine or dopamine in the brain. The drug is available in the form of tablets or capsules with extended-release. The usual dose is 5 to 30 milligrams each day. It is a prescription drug for children and adults older than 13 years. Adderall should be taken as a part of a comprehensive treatment plan that could include counseling, parent education, school accommodations and additional therapies for behavior.

Some stimulants, such as Adderall, can cause anxiety, hypertension, or seizures. They can also trigger dependence, particularly when taken in large quantities. This is why it is advised to take ADHD medication only as prescribed by your physician. If you suffer from glaucoma, kidney or liver disease heart disease or high blood pressure or extreme agitation, you should not take this medication. It is not recommended for breastfeeding mothers since it can be passed through breast milk.

There is no way to prevent the negative effects of Adderall however, you can reduce the chance of developing them by taking it in conjunction with food and following your doctor's instructions for how to take it. It is also an excellent idea to avoid citrus fruits and juices and vitamin C supplements, since they can interfere with how the medication is taken up by the body.

Certain medications can interact with Adderall and increase the risk of serotonin syndrome, which is a serious life-threatening condition. These include SSRIs (sel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ors) as well as antidepressants (e.g. phenelzine or Nardil), MAO inhibitors and migraine headache medication like sumatriptan. Talk to your doctor when you're taking any of these medications prior to taking Adderall.

Symptoms of an overdose of Adderall are restlessness, tremor, muscle twitches, confusion, hallucinations rapid breathing, an abrupt drop in heart rate or fainting. If you notice any of these symptoms, get emergency medical attention immediately.

Vynase

Vyvanse is a ADHD medication that works for a majority of people. However, it could cause adverse side adverse effects. These side effects are usually moderate and are not affecting all people. However, they can cause heart-related problems, mental or psychiatric issues circulation problems in the toes and fingers, and slowing of growth in children. Vyvanse is not recommended for breastfeeding mothers. It should only be administered by licensed health care professionals.

Many patients are having difficulty getting their medication because of a lack of supply. They are often annoyed when their insurance doesn't permit them to visit a pharmacy in their network and their local pharmacies do not have the prescriptions in stock. The shortage is particularly difficult for those with insurance plans that limit the number of pills they can take per month.

Ganio explains that the majority of stimulants are controlled substances due to of their potential for abuse and the FDA and DEA have set strict quotas every year for the amount of an active ingredient pharmaceutical companies must produce. Ganio claims that the current shortage is due to the quota system.

Doctors are prescribing alternative treatments for the shortage once they become available. Some doctors are offering patients free diagnostic appointments. They also help their patients to navigate the difficult procedure of getting their prescriptions. However these efforts aren't enough to alleviate the problem.i-want-great-care-logo.png
